Here are my recommendations! 🔹 Local Cuisine: Ćevabdžinica Savčić Dorćol ⭐⭐⭐⭐ 💰 Average cost per person: 300 RMB 📍 Strahinjića Bana 52, Beograd 11000, Serbia The steak here is incredible—super tender, full of original meat flavor, and practically a must-order at every table!🥩 The calf liver is also non-greasy, even more flavorful than the steak in my opinion—definitely worth a try if you’re open to it. 🥤 Also recommended is the dessert, Tres leches cake! It’s rich in milk flavor, moist in texture, and so satisfying. At 390 dinars, it’s ridiculously cheap. The tomato salad in the picture is also great for cutting through the richness—highly recommended!🍄 🔹 Local Cuisine: Walter ⭐⭐⭐ 💰 Average cost per person: 90 RMB 📍 Strahinjića Bana 57, Beograd 11000, Serbia This is a local Serbian chain—affordable with consistently good flavors. 🍤 🍖🍖The beef and Serbian sausages are delicious, and the portions are huge; locals often have a serving as a main meal. It’s truly a meat lover’s paradise. However, I personally find the flavor a bit salty, and it’s not as good as the popular steakhouse mentioned above.🍤 🔹 Chinese Restaurant: Panda Tianfu ⭐⭐⭐⭐ 💰 Average cost per person: 80-90 RMB 📍 Braće Jugovića, Kuća, Beograd, Serbia You’ve got to have Chinese food! The Sichuan Boiled Beef here is amazing—tender beef with a spicy kick that’s so satisfying. 🍕 The Scrambled Eggs with Tomatoes tastes just like home, with the perfect balance of sweet and sour, great with rice. 🍚 The Pig’s Trotter Soup is also highly recommended—simmered until it’s milky white, packed with collagen. Later, we went back and tried the rabbit meat, Yu-Shiang Shredded Pork, and Shredded Potatoes. The shredded potatoes have a strong vinegar flavor—great if you love vinegar. Also, I noticed that most food in Belgrade tends to have a slightly sour taste.🍱🍱 🔹 Chinese Restaurant: Northeast Iron Pot Stew ⭐⭐⭐⭐🍰 💰 Average cost per person: Forgot🍞 📍 Surčin, Branka Drlica, Serbia (search on Google Maps) We went here on our last day in the country.
